Plot Summary:
In “Benny & Joon,” Benny Pearl (Aidan Quinn) is a devoted brother who cares for his mentally ill sister, Joon (Mary Stuart Masterson). When Benny hires a quirky and eccentric young man named Sam (Johnny Depp) to be their housekeeper, their lives are forever changed. As Sam and Joon form a unique and tender bond, Benny must confront his own insecurities and fears about Joon’s future. Through laughter, tears, and unexpected challenges, the trio discovers that love knows no bounds and that sometimes, the most unconventional relationships can lead to the deepest connections.

Key Information:

  • Release Year: 1993
  • Director: Jeremiah S. Chechik
  • Cast: Johnny Depp, Mary Stuart Masterson, Aidan Quinn, Julianne Moore
  • Runtime: 98 minutes
